Purchasing goods and services online has become a common practice among many people around the world. Some choose to make online purchases for convenience, others because of the competitive price offered by some e-commerce platforms. Digital buyers can also be influenced by a range of digital resources when shopping, such as brand emails and product reviews. Reasons to purchase aside, the number of digital buyers is on the rise.   About 80 percent of internet users in the U.S. are expected to make at least one purchase online during the calendar year in 2019, a significant increase from 2013, when this share stood at 73 percent.

In 2017, retail e-commerce sales worldwide amounted to 2.3 trillion US dollars and e-retail revenues are projected to grow to 4.88 trillion US dollars in 2021.

If you’re a fashion shopper or seller, you’ll like to know that in 2018, market leader macys.com generated 3,6 billion U.S. dollars via the sale of fashion articles in the United States. The online store amazon.com was ranked second with a revenue of 2,6 billion U.S. dollars.  How long will it take Amazon to jump ahead of Macys?  Not long…

As far as overall online sales, not surprisingly, in 2018, market leader amazon.com generated 65 billion U.S. dollars via the sale of physical goods in the United States. The online store walmart.com was ranked second with a revenue of 16,5 billion U.S. dollars.

But before you get visitors to your eCommerce store, you must advertise.  Again, the advertising trend moving forward is very clear.  Social Media will just keep growing at a much faster pace than traditional search advertising.  All other channels, will also continue to grow, albeit, at a much more moderate pace.

 

Finally, the fact that most digital marketing advertising on social media is going to mobile ads shouldn’t surprise anyone at this point.  In fact, the mobile ads growing trend, applies not just to social media, but to all other online advertising channels alike.
